KMS 激活作为微软官方的一种激活方式,激活一次可以有180天的有效期。但是网上绝大多数 KMS 激活程序杀软会报毒,安全性未知。想要安全方便使用 KMS ,可以尝试自建 KMS 服务器,网上教程很多,有在服务器搭建、路由器搭建、本地搭建等等。
本文使用 Github上开源的 vlmcsd ,使用 Android 手机的 Termux 搭建本地 KMS 服务器。
vlmcsd 项目地址:https://github.com/Wind4/vlmcsd ;
Termux 下载地址 :https://f-droid.org/en/packages/com.termux/ 。
执行这个命令行替换官方源为 TUNA 镜像源: sed -i 's@^\\(deb.*stable main\\)$@#\\1\\ndeb <https://mirrors.tuna.tsinghua.edu.cn/termux/apt/termux-main> stable main@' $PREFIX/etc/apt/sources.list
,然后执行 apt update && apt upgrade
更新软件包,遇到选择全部“Y”即可。
使用命令 pkg install wget
安装下载文件的工具 wget,使用命令 wget <https://github.com/Wind4/vlmcsd/releases/download/svn1113/binaries.tar.gz
> 下载 vlmcsd,使用命令 tar -zxvf binaries.tar.gz
解压缩,如下图。
然后执行 cd binaries/Android/arm/static
,执行 ls
可查看文件夹里的文件,如下图。
其中 vlmcsd 和 vlmcsdmulti 是 KMS 服务器,差别不大,都可使用;vlmcs 是客户端模拟器,用来检查服务器的运行状态。
然后选择合适的版本 (64位手机“aarch64”,32位手机“armv7”),执行 ./vlmcsd-android50-aarch64-static
。正常情况下不会有输出,可以使用 vlmcs 测试服务器是否成功运行,执行 ./vlmcs-android50-aarch64-static 127.0.0.1:1688
,如下图就说明 KMS 服务器已经成功跑起来了。
执行 ifconfig
查看本机 IP 地址,如下图。